sounds awesome and it wouldnt be too hard given you have the ability to mill a vert frame wide enough to accomadate everything!!! i was going to do an e-z-grip but i couldnt get a hold of everything and that was pre ult..now with ult and aftermarket boards and solenoids and swithes available i could probably do it.

lol, you make it sound easy... You gotta lay everything out correctly or the thing won't trip the sear ya kno. Especially with an ez grip, you'd need to make a custom sear I'd think since the noid (if you're talking about emag style) can't pull the sear at the angle of the z-grip.

A e-vert is easier since you have more options on noid positions though.
